About the course
This course was built on rolling terrain and has tight fairways. The greens are small and sloped, and water comes into play on hole #11. A. W. Tillinghast redesigned the course several decades ago, and Ron Forse did another redesign in 1989. The club does not have a driving range, but does offer a warm up area where players can hit short irons, but not woods.
